Reported Truck Crash Closes Herricks Road, Knocks Out Power

Power reportedly restored to Mineola residents at about 9 a.m.

Mineola drivers are advised to avoid the area around the Herricks Road trestle due to LIPA crews working to restore downed power lines.

Crews responded to the scene and the roadway from First Street to Rockaway Avenue was cordoned off by police from both Nassau County and Garden City.

Traffic was seen backed up along First Street headed towards Mineola Boulevard and along Old Country Road attempting to make the turn north onto Franklin Avenue/ Mineola Boulevard to enter the village.

The LIPA outage website reported that there were less than five customers in Mineola without power this morning with some informing the Mineola Patch that power was restored to their homes shortly after 9 a.m.

It is not known how long the roadway will be closed.

Calls to LIPA were not immediately returned.

Update, 4 p.m.: the road has been reopened to traffic.
